WANA (Aug 16) – The Secretaries of the National Security Councils of Iran and Armenia held a telephone conversation on Saturday to discuss Tehran-Yerevan cooperation.

 

According to a statement published on the Armenian National Security Council’s website, Armenian Security Council Secretary Armen Grigoryan congratulated Ali Larijani on his recent appointment as Secretary of Iran’s Supreme National Security Council and wished him success in his new role.

 

Grigoryan emphasized that relations between Tehran and Yerevan are well established and expressed confidence that the two sides will identify new areas of cooperation in the near future.

 

Larijani, in turn, thanked Grigoryan for his message and underlined that ties with Armenia hold strategic importance for Iran.

 

He stressed that bilateral relations have consistently produced positive results and reaffirmed his readiness to contribute to expanding multifaceted cooperation between the two countries.

 

At the conclusion of the call, Larijani extended an invitation to Grigoryan to visit Iran.
